
The Ontario Trucking Association went live this week with a fresh, contemporary website, loaded with tonnes of new information for truckers and multimedia features. Check it out at ontruck.org.
Users will notice a crisp new design, interactive graphics and user-friendly navigation. The website enhances all the popular elements of the previous OTA site, while adding several new tools and features.
Information is paramount in our ever-changing industry and the homepage’s emphasis on the latest transportation news, regulatory updates, research and business trends – in Ontario, Canada, and the U.S. – is designed to keep members informed and up-to-date, while also educating the media and the public about our industry.
The news and stats pages are now presented with bold infographics, colourful images and imbedded video. Plus, information is easily searchable, archived by category and ‘tagged’ to other related issues.
